Skip &lt;STRONG&gt;STEP 1&lt;/STRONG&gt; &amp;amp; &lt;STRONG&gt;STEP 2&lt;/STRONG&gt; if you want to use a pita as your base (See Picture Below).&lt;/P&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;STEP 1&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;BR&gt;Yeast Directions:&lt;BR&gt;1 package active dry yeast (must be fresh, not older than a couple of months)&lt;BR&gt;1 teaspoon sugar&lt;BR&gt;1/2 teaspoon salt&lt;BR&gt;1 cup luke warm water&lt;/P&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;P&gt;Mix dry ingredients in a small bowl. Add water to dry ingredients. Cover and put in a dark dry place for 20-30 minutes. Don't mix just leave as is. After 20-30 minutes the yeast should rise to about be 3 times the size and is bubbling with a slimy texture.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;STEP 2&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;BR&gt;Dough Directions:&lt;BR&gt;2 cups of flour&lt;BR&gt;2 table spoons vegetable oil&lt;/P&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;P&gt;Bowl of risen yeast In a food processor, blend bowl of risen yeast 1 cup of flour and oil. The dough will start to clump. Slowly add the rest of the flour. If the dough doesn't clump add water if too dry or add flour if too wet. You should be able to grab the dough and make a ball. Knead the dough with your hands for about a minute or two. Try to get it as smooth as possible. Place in a BIG&lt;BR&gt;bowl and brush or spray a little oil over the exposed portion of dough (to prevent the dough from drying) and place in a warm dry place (I put it in the oven while off). Leave in there for at least two hour until it grows to about 3 times the size. Once the dough has risen grab into a ball and knead about 3-4 minutes until flattened and can be pressed onto a lightly greased pan. Place in oven for 20 minutes for a second rise.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;STEP 3&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;BR&gt;Sauce Directions:&lt;BR&gt;1 can tomato sauce&lt;BR&gt;1 pinch or oregano&lt;BR&gt;1 pinch of salt&lt;BR&gt;1 pinch garlic power&lt;BR&gt;1 pinch of black pepper&lt;/P&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;P&gt;Stir ingredients over a medium heat until bubbling. Simmer heat until sauce thickens. Let cool. Must be cool before pouring on dough.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;STEP 4&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;BR&gt;Sauce Options:&lt;BR&gt;Step 3 Red Sauce&lt;BR&gt;Ricotta Cheese&lt;BR&gt;Olive Oil&lt;/P&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;STEP 5&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;BR&gt;Ingredients:&lt;BR&gt;Vegetables:&lt;BR&gt;Mushrooms&lt;BR&gt;Green peppers&lt;BR&gt;Onions&lt;BR&gt;Spinach&lt;BR&gt;Broccoli&lt;BR&gt;Tomato&lt;/P&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TABLE cellSpacing=0 cellPadding=0 border=0&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TBODY&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TR&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TD class=S11Text vAlign=top&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Spices &amp;amp; Herbs&lt;/STRONG&gt; &lt;BR&gt;Basil&lt;BR&gt;Garlic&lt;BR&gt;Chili Paste&lt;BR&gt;Black Pepper&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TD class=S11Text vAlign=top&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Cheeses&lt;/STRONG&gt; &lt;BR&gt;Mozzarella&lt;BR&gt;Fontana&lt;BR&gt;Romano&lt;BR&gt;Parmesan&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TD class=S11Text vAlign=top&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Meats&lt;/STRONG&gt; &lt;BR&gt;Italian Sausage&lt;BR&gt;Pepperoni&lt;BR&gt;Grilled Chicken Breast&lt;BR&gt;Ham&lt;BR&gt;Shrimp (must be fresh)&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TD&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;TD class=S11Text vAlign=top&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;Other&lt;/STRONG&gt; &lt;BR&gt;Pineapple&lt;BR&gt;Ricotta Cheese&lt;/TD&gt;&lt;/TR&gt;&lt;/TBODY&gt;&lt;/TABLE&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;STEP 6&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;BR&gt;Bake in 400 degrees in middle rack for 20-25 minutes. 5 minutes on bottom of oven. 5 minutes on top rack.
